For an E-commerce portal, you must optimize the platform to identify and understand images. For instance, you are looking for a particular type of sunglasses and are confused about giving a lengthy description of the sunglasses online. The best alternative would be to post a picture of it. However, when you upload an image, the search engine and subsequent websites must understand the visual search. Google Image Search offers this facility where the algorithm is based on the analysis of the image. You can access Brainvire company content for optimized results.

With Google Image Search, you can even do reverse image search or retrieval of the picture. You can remove the requirement of typing in the keyword, and users need to submit the image. Base on user requirements, the search engine will display similar photos. Thus, retrieval of an image requires websites and connected E-commerce portals to understand the same algorithm as Google Image Search. Some of the factors that you must consider about visual SEO are as follows:

  • You should ensure that the SEO protocols in your E-commerce protocols can identify visual searches. For example, your company’s online portal has an extensive collection of consumer items like clothes, bags, shoes, and other similar items. Then it is essential that along with the images, there should be adequate information about the pictures. The photos, the data, and the backlinks should all be connected to your E-commerce portal’s structured data. This will ensure that the search engine crawlers can quickly identify the relevant web pages and display them on the SERPs.
  • Image-based SEO is necessary for image searches made by visitors. Moreover, the rich text or the snippets you create should also be informative and refer to the image. You need not add links to the picture, but the image’s information should give the visitor adequate details on the product.
